Lamotrigine is a prescription medication used to treat seizures and mood disorders. When taken, rare but serious skin reactions may occur, including Stevens-Johnson Syndrome. It is important to monitor symptoms closely and seek medical care if a rash develops.
Stevens-Johnson Syndrome is a rare, severe skin and mucous membrane reaction often triggered by medications. It requires prompt medical attention and may require hospitalization. An adverse drug reaction is an unwanted, harmful response to a medication that occurs at normal doses. Not every adverse reaction is the basis for a legal claim, but documented cases with clear causation between a drug and injury may support liability considerations.
A statute of limitations sets a deadline to file a claim after an injury or discovery of harm. The timeframe varies by state and case type, so timely consultation is important to preserve rights. Stevens-Johnson syndrome (SJS) represents a severe and potentially life-threatening condition that impacts the skin and mucous membranes. When this condition progresses to its most dangerous variant, toxic epidermal necrolysis (TEN), mortality rates can range from 30-80%. In most cases, these reactions stem from adverse responses to pharmaceutical medications.
